Product Description:
Used primarily in the synthesis of organic semiconductors and conductive polymers, this compound plays a crucial role in the development of materials for electronic devices such as OLEDs and solar cells. Its ability to form stable, conjugated systems makes it valuable in creating efficient light-emitting and charge-transporting layers. Additionally, it is employed in the production of dyes and pigments, particularly for applications requiring high thermal stability and colorfastness. In research, it serves as a building block for constructing complex molecular architectures, aiding in the study of photophysical properties and molecular interactions.
